Can dogs eat hot food? Food that has been heated is fine for canines. For finicky eaters or elderly dogs with a diminished sense of smell, bringing dry or wet dog food to room temperature or just slightly over body temperature might make a meal more attractive.

Can Dogs Have Warm Food?

It’s okay to provide your dog with food that’s warmed, but not hot. Dogs can only digest food that is slightly warmer than their body temperature, so stick to dishes that are between 101 and 103 degrees Fahrenheit. By increasing the flavor and aroma, warming food might make it more appetizing to your dog. You should feed your dog warm food with cold water to keep their body temperature low, especially if it’s a hot day.

Benefits Of Giving Warm Food To Dogs?

If your dog has lost its appetite due to illness or is getting on in years and has trouble smelling, warming up its food may be a good idea. Dog food can be warmed in various ways.

Add variety to your dog’s diet: Warming pet food can be useful for finicky eaters. Whether you’re feeding your dog a wet or dry meal, raising the temperature just a bit will make it more palatable.

Dogs are often more enticed to consume their meals when they are heated, as the process releases more of the food’s natural fragrances. Dry kibble can be made more palatable for dogs by warming it with a splash of chicken broth.

How To Safely Warm Up Food For Dogs

Dogs can safely eat food heated to a temperature between 101 and 103 degrees Fahrenheit, which is only a little above their body temperature. There are some ways to reheat the food.

To bring food back to room temperature after it has been refrigerated or canned, mix it with a small amount of warm water and stir. Dry kibble can be made more palatable for pets by mixing in some warm broth.

In order to preserve the food’s nutritional worth, some pet owners refrain from using microwaves. Nonetheless, many pet parents safely reheat cold kibble in the microwave.

With a double boiler, you may gently heat a bowl or saucepan over a pot of simmering water. Make use of this strategy to gradually bring the temperature up when reheating wet or canned foods.

Can Dogs Burn Their Tongue On Hot Food?

Thankfully, cats and dogs rarely have oral burns, but when they do, the results can be disastrous. Clinical manifestations differ according to the severity of the burns.
